Modelagem Computacional de uma Blindagem de Nêutrons Utilizando Métodos Determinísticos

Abstract: Neste artigo, o problema denominado de fonte-fixa (blindagem de nêutrons) em meio não multiplicativo foi estudado. Assim, foi simulada computacionalmente a blindagem da fonte de nêutrons utilizando métodos numéricos determinísticos para estimar os fluxos escalares e angulares de nêutrons em um domínio unidimensional. A equação de transporte linearizada de Boltzmann para partículas neutras foi empregada na modelagem dos problemas estudados.
